What is steampunk? ÞGoing beyond the standard default definitions of Victorian science fiction yesterday's tomorrow today or some other equally vague or limited description ÊSteampunk FAQÊ provides a historical exploration of its literary and cinematic origins.ÞThe journey begins with a look at steampunk's genesis in the novels and short stories of three Californians who hung out a lot with Philip K. Dick before moving on to the inspirations and antecedents of steampunk. Contrary to what many articles and books say steampunk's direct inspiration is arguably far more cinematic than literary a likely reaction to the many film adaptations pastiches and knockoffs of the scientific romances of Jules Verne and H. G. Wells. While Verne Wells and a host of other Victorian and Edwardian writers have influenced steampunk fiction cinematic elements from films such as Disney's Ê20 000 Leagues Under the SeaÊ (1954) and George Pal's ÊTime MachineÊ (1960) show up more often as immediate influences on the style we call steampunk.ÞIn offering a celebration of steampunk's style and cultural aesthetic ÊSteampunk FAQÊ also explores its connection to cyberpunk the world of fashion comics and culture around the world.
